Preferred Stock Valuation. 4.6K views · 4 years ago ...more ...Bank preferreds have higher yields mainly because they sit lower in the bank’s debt capital structure. While preferred stock is senior to common equity on a bank’s balance sheet, it falls below all other creditors, including subordinated or senior unsecured debt. Redeemable preference shares allow for the repayment of the principal share capital to shareholders. The company may redeem these shares at an agreed value on a specified date or at the discretion of the directors. Both history and financial theory show that this is an ...Preferred securities are a type of hybrid investment that have characteristics of both stocks and bonds. Like bonds, they generally have fixed par values and have scheduled coupon payments. Like stocks, preferreds tend to rank very low in an issuer's capital structure—usually below traditional bonds but above a corporation's common stock.

Par value is the face value of a bond or a share of stock.
